Raising Happy and Well-Behaved Children: Positive Parenting Strategies
Positive parenting techniques are essential for raising children who are both happy and well-behaved. These strategies focus on building a strong, supportive relationship with your child, supporting their emotional development, and setting clear boundaries. By implementing positive parenting techniques, you can create a nurturing home environment where children feel comfortable to grow.
One key aspect of positive parenting is communication.
Listen attentively when they speak, and respond with empathy. Avoid correcting your child harshly. Instead, emphasize teaching them appropriate actions through rewards.
Celebrate your child's progress, no matter how small. This will increase motivation and encourage them to persist.
Remember, raising happy and well-behaved children is a process. It takes time, patience, and consistency.
Stay consistent, and don't be afraid to reach out for help when needed.
Developing Confidence: Helping Kids Overcome Fears and Anxieties
Every child faces instances of worry. It's a normal element of growing up. However, when these feelings become intense, they can affect a child's ability to succeed. Thankfully, there are many ways parents and caregivers can employ to help kids strengthen their confidence and address these obstacles.
A key aspect is fostering a secure setting where children feel comfortable to communicate their emotions without fear. Engaged listening and acceptance of their fears can make a huge effect.
Instilling coping mechanisms is also crucial. This might involve mindfulness techniques, affirming self-talk, or being involved in activities that enhance their skills.
Remember that every child is special, and what works for one may not work for another. Empathy is key, as developing confidence is a gradual process. With your love, children can develop the confidence they need to conquer their worries and blossom.
